Blue Willow/ Song Charm Bracelet

This sweet charm bracelet features blue willow tea illustrations and 1920's sheet music. The handmade charms are made from glass and lead­-free, non-toxic silver. Each double-sided charm has a Blue Willow china illustration on one side and a musical theme on the reverse with the words, "love someone", "faithful", "song" and "piano" cut from vintage sheet music. Vintage ceramic, pearl and porcelain buttons add a hint of nostalgia and romance. Sterling Silver charm bracelet. It will ship to you nicely packaged in a organza drawstring gift bag.
$95.
Matching earrings and necklace available.
